AlexDeGruven posted:So, can I get some clarity on this one? There's a lot of other stuff going on behind the scenes for 5G that makes it more than "just" faster 4G. But in terms of what you're likely to see on a cell phone in the next few years, yeah, 5G as a whole is mostly just better speeds. 700Mhz 5G gets you moderately better speeds but good national coverage, mmWave 5G gets you considerably better speeds but terrible coverage. So they're trying to at least give everyone some benefit while they keep building out.

Weird Uncle Dave posted:Same question, but I got my current SIM less than a year ago. You don’t need a 5G SIM until you get a 5G phone (I don’t think it would provision right although I haven’t tried). When you get a 5G iPhone (or any 5G phone) the SIM it comes and activates with is a 5G SIM. So shouldn’t be an issue. If you need a 5G SIM the local stores will def always provision one if you have a 5G phone. Boris Galerkin posted:My friend has Verizon and is interested in switching to an iPhone but he’s not sold and he doesn’t pay for his plan (family plan) so he doesn’t want to complicate things. Potentially true. Yes you can for sure buy any unlocked iPhone (make sure it’s the unlocked branded model) and it works with whatever Verizon plan no problem, no fees. If he wants the 12, he will want to take said phone to a store to get a 5G SIM card (free at corporate stores). Or, if stores in the area are closed, have care mail him one. So only disclaimer, 5G phones now need a 5G SIM.
